Sagittarius and Sagittarius
When two Sagittarians come together in a relationship, there is likely to be a strong sense of adventure and spontaneity. Both individuals are naturally curious and love exploring the world around them, making this pairing one that is full of new experiences and exciting possibilities. They are both optimistic and tend to look on the bright side of things, which can make for a very positive and uplifting relationship.
However, because both partners have a strong independent streak, there may be a sense of competition between them. They may struggle with compromise, as each person may want to do their own thing and pursue their own interests. Additionally, both Sagittarians can be blunt and direct in their communication, which can sometimes lead to misunderstandings or hurt feelings.
In a Sagittarius-Sagittarius relationship, it's important for both partners to be open and honest about their feelings, as well as to make an effort to compromise and find a balance between their individual pursuits and shared experiences. They may need to work on their communication skills to ensure that they are both heard and understood, and that they are not inadvertently stepping on each other's toes.
Overall, a Sagittarius-Sagittarius relationship can be a fun, exciting, and adventurous partnership, but it requires effort and compromise to make it work in the long term.
